Table of Contents
In today's digital landscape, securing data is more critical than ever. File upload security is a common vulnerability that can compromise entire systems. Implementing robust backup and recovery strategies ensures that data remains safe and recoverable in case of security breaches or accidental loss.
Understanding the Importance of Data Backup
Data backups serve as a safety net, allowing organizations to restore information after incidents such as malware attacks, server failures, or human errors. Regular backups minimize downtime and prevent data loss, maintaining business continuity and trust.
Best Practices for Data Backup
- Automate Backups: Use automated tools to schedule regular backups, reducing the risk of human error.
- Multiple Backup Locations: Store backups in different physical or cloud locations to prevent loss due to localized failures.
- Versioning: Keep multiple versions of backups to recover from specific points in time, especially after security incidents.
- Secure Backup Storage: Encrypt backups and restrict access to prevent unauthorized retrieval.
- Test Restorations: Regularly test backup restoration processes to ensure data integrity and recovery readiness.
Recovery Strategies in File Upload Security
Effective recovery strategies are essential when dealing with file upload vulnerabilities. They help mitigate damage and restore normal operations swiftly. Key strategies include:
- Incident Response Plan: Develop and maintain a plan that outlines steps to follow after a security breach involving file uploads.
- Immediate Quarantine: Isolate affected systems to prevent further damage while investigating the breach.
- Data Restoration: Use recent backups to restore compromised files and system states.
- Security Patches and Updates: Apply patches promptly to fix vulnerabilities exploited during the attack.
- Post-Incident Analysis: Conduct thorough reviews to identify how the breach occurred and improve security measures.
Integrating Backup and Recovery with File Upload Security
Combining robust backup and recovery practices with secure file upload handling creates a comprehensive security framework. Techniques include:
- Validation and Sanitization: Always validate and sanitize uploaded files to prevent malicious content.
- Access Controls: Restrict upload permissions to trusted users and roles.
- Monitoring and Logging: Keep detailed logs of upload activities to detect suspicious behavior.
- Regular Security Audits: Conduct audits to identify and fix vulnerabilities in upload processes.
- Backup Critical Data: Ensure that any data affected by upload vulnerabilities is backed up regularly for quick recovery.
By adhering to these best practices, organizations can significantly reduce the risk associated with file uploads and ensure that data remains protected and recoverable in all scenarios.